AGM batteries offer some distinct advantages over wet cell batteries for RV and deep cycle use.
Some of these advantages are as follows:
- Completely Maintenance Free
- Tremendous Cycle Life
- Low Self Discharge
- Closed Systems /Very Low Gassing
- Total Discharge Resistant
- High Vibration and Impact Resistance
- Can be Mounted in any Position
- Clean and Environmentally Friendly
- Faster Recharge Times (AGM)

Deka's AGM (Absorbed Glass Mat) Series uses a special absorbed electrolyte
technology that is superior to conventional lead-acid batteries. This
completely sealed valve-regulated battery line eliminates gas emissions
and acid leakage for longer and safer battery operation.

Unlike conventional "flooded" lead-acid batteries,
AGM sealed valve-regulated technology eliminates the need to add water
because
the
oxygen and hydrogen gases react to maintain the necessary amounts of
moisture. Highly porous microfiber separators wrapped around the positive
plates completely absorb and trap the electrolyte, so there is no excess
to spill or leak out of the batter. Oxygen formed from the positive
plates during charging passes horizontally through the separator pores
to the negative plates, where it reacts with hydrogen and changes
back to water to replenish the electrolyte.
Oxygen diffuses through the horizontal separator pores to negative
plate as this is the only available path.

AGM Features - The extremely efficient design
includes
several unique features.
- Specially-engineered safety relief valve system effectively controls
critical internal gas pressure, preventing capacity loss from
excessive gas seepage. This one-way valve also prevents outside air
from entering the battery - a common cause of failure in most sealed
valve-regulated battery designs.
- Fine microfiber glass separators are highly porous to
hold electrolyte more efficiently and have extremely low electrical
resistance for higher capacity.
- Power path grids are computer-cast and pasted to
uniform thickness, allowing for the exact degree of compression needed
for optimum oxygen flow between the plates and separators. (Plates
compressed too tightly will impede oxygen flow, while plates packed
too loosely allow valuable oxygen to escape to the top of the battery.
Both conditions seriously impair performance and shorten battery
life.)
- Exclusive individual tank formed plates provide the highest quality
and most consistent performance.
- Most AGM batteries are rated non-spillable by ICAO (International
Commercial Airline Organization), IATA (International
Airline Transport Association) and DOT (Department
of Transportation) definitions.
AGM Benefits - The AGM Series offers all the advantages
of conventional "flooded" batteries without the disadvantages.
- Maintenance-free construction eliminates the need to add water.
- Completely sealed valve-regulated design eliminates acid spills
and terminal corrosion.
- Safer Operation substantially minimizes chance of acid spray, fumes
and explosion hazards when charged correctly.
- Flexible design can be installed in almost any position. (However,
upside-down installation is not recommended.)
- State-of-charge easily determined by open circuit
voltage.
- Lower electrical resistance provides higher discharge rates.
- High freeze-resistance offers longer battery life.
- Resists vibration damage for longer operating time.
- Requires less charging time than conventional batteries.
